The Duke Center for Child and Adolescent Gender Care treats transgender children and teens and also provides much-needed services for children with differences in sex development (DSD). These patients are usually infants who are born with conditions that affect their internal and external sex organ development. The dated term for these conditions is “intersex,” but the ter...
